From 55fd36866305d318f51cd953a4bfab36c5c1d103 Mon Sep 17 00:00:00 2001 From: Martin Berka Date: Wed, 5 Mar 2025 21:19:33 +0100 Subject: [PATCH] Oprava Woodpecker pipeline --- .woodpecker/workflow.yaml |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) diff --git a/.woodpecker/workflow.yaml b/.woodpecker/workflow.yaml index 70cdad3..bfbff41 100644 --- a/.woodpecker/workflow.yaml +++ b/.woodpecker/workflow.yaml @@ -1,22 +1,30 @@ variables: - - &node_image 'node:22-alpine' - - &branch 'master' + - &node_image "node:22-alpine" + - &branch "master" when: - event: push branch: *branch steps: + - name: Generate TypeScript types + image: *node_image + commands: + - cd types + - yarn install --frozen-lockfile + - yarn openapi-ts - name: Install server dependencies image: *node_image commands: - cd server - yarn install --frozen-lockfile + depends_on: [Generate TypeScript types] - name: Install client dependencies image: *node_image commands: - cd client - yarn install --frozen-lockfile + depends_on: [Generate TypeScript types] - name: Build server depends_on: [Install server dependencies] image: *node_image